How they compare

Egypt currently reports 407.3 USD against 362.8 USD in Norway, a difference of 44.5 USD.

That makes Egypt's figure about 1.1 times Norway's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 30 shared years of data; in 1991 it was Norway ahead.

Egypt ranks 12th and Norway ranks 15th of 80 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Egypt averaged higher in 2 and Norway in 2.

Head to head by decade

Decade Egypt Norway Difference Ahead
1990s 161.66 USD 315.04 USD 153.39 USD Norway
2000s 215.32 USD 269.24 USD 53.92 USD Norway
2010s 435.88 USD 362.69 USD 73.19 USD Egypt
2020s 452.85 USD 351.15 USD 101.7 USD Egypt

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

This sub-domain contains data on agriculture producer prices and the producer price index. Agriculture producer prices are prices received by farmers for primary crops, live animals and livestock primary products as collected at the point of initial sale (prices paid at the farm gate). Annual data are provided from 1991 (while mothly data start in January 2010) for 180 countries and 212 products. The producer price index is the index of agricultural producer prices that measures the average annual change over time in the selling prices received by farmers (prices at the farm gate or at the first point of sale). The three categories of producer price index available in FAOSTAT comprise: single-item price index, commodity group index and the agriculture producer price index.
